Pauline plays mother duck as she parades new recruit in Canberra
One Nation leader Pauline Hanson presented the party's first lower house MP, David Farley, at Parliament House on Wednesday following his Farrer byelection victory. Hanson repeatedly intervened during a chaotic press conference to deflect controversies involving her MPs, denying anti-immigration positions and clarifying senator Malcolm Roberts' comments about the Bondi terror attack.
